The "MONA" Portrait WRIGGLESWORTH & BINNS PHOTOGKAPHEBS, HAVE tlic honour to call the attention of the artistic public to the " jiona " portrait, au entirely new style of enlargement, which they have just perfected. The result of an admirable process, believed to be permanent, combines the softness aud delicacy of a picture on Opal Glass with all the modelling, roundness, brilliancy and detail of a photograph printed from a large firstclass negative taken direct from life. Moreover, it is minus the roughness of the common Bromide Enlargement, and the fragility of the Opal, for being on paper it is unbreakable, and may he transmitted nny distance without risk.
